iT邦幫忙

鐵人檔案

2021 iThome 鐵人賽
回列表
Mobile Development

三十天上手Swift的基礎 系列

介紹和學習Swift的簡單操作,以及能快速對新手上手的UI練習和實作。

鐵人鍊成 | 共 30 篇文章 | 2 人訂閱 訂閱系列文 RSS系列文 團隊IMac_iOS_Team
DAY 21

Day21 xib傳值的小教室2

接續昨天。 到到二個頁面的程式碼中,新增一字串變數,也在生命週期中,使此變數會等於第二頁的文字格變數。 像是這樣 那我們回到第一頁的動作button裡,使第二...

2021-10-03 ‧ 由 liu20010110 分享
DAY 22

Day22 xib傳值的小教室3

接續昨天~ 我們就先展示將第一頁值是第二頁的成果吧! 按下按鈕後! 這樣就完成囉! 但是我們如果想將第二頁的輸入的值回傳至第一頁的話,其實有另一種方式, 那...

2021-10-04 ‧ 由 liu20010110 分享
DAY 23

Day23 UDP Swift小實作1!

首先我們要先建一新專案。 之後cd至此專案,在pod init後點開專案會出現podfile再點開他。 之後再加上pod 'CocoaAsyncSocket'...

2021-10-05 ‧ 由 liu20010110 分享
DAY 24

Day24 UDP Swift小實作2!

接續昨天~ 我們先在class後增加擴充的協定。 而後再建立一新的整數和變數。 建立完之後我們到生命週期裡增加此行。 而這行是點擊空白處收鍵盤~ 一開始我們...

2021-10-06 ‧ 由 liu20010110 分享
DAY 25

Day25 UDP Swift小實作3!

接續昨天~ 今天我們要寫入的部分是按鈕。 一開始來到bind綁定port的按鈕。 我們利用do catch進行錯誤處理,try後面接的是我呼叫拋出函式,而cat...

2021-10-07 ‧ 由 liu20010110 分享
DAY 26

Day26 簡易小鍵盤小實作

首先我們先拉11個按鈕, 分別為0-9和一個刪除鍵, 在拉入一個textfield, 完成後是這樣。 緊接著我們拉一個小於textfield一點的label並...

2021-10-08 ‧ 由 liu20010110 分享
DAY 27

Day27 簡易小鍵盤小實作2

接續昨天 我們在按鈕的action裡加入這段程式碼, 變數tag-1的部分就是按下1時呈現的數字是剛剛設定tag2-1數字。 接下來就是判斷label是否為空值...

2021-10-09 ‧ 由 liu20010110 分享
DAY 28

Day28 簡易小鍵盤小實作3

接著則是加法運算,按下加數後,label變空字串,運算.add,是否值行運算(是),先前的數字為螢幕上的數字。 接著則是減法運算,按下減數後,label變空字...

2021-10-10 ‧ 由 liu20010110 分享
DAY 29

Day29 下拉式選單小實作1

首先我們先拉我們所需要用到的五個按鈕,並設定好名字 再將第一個安鈕拉action,並選擇UIButton這個選項之後命名 將其他按鈕也拉近同個Action...

2021-10-11 ‧ 由 liu20010110 分享
DAY 30

Day30 下拉式選單小實作2

接著點選六個按鈕(不要點選整個stack view),設定每個按鈕的長寬和按鈕與按鈕的距離。 而後我們將主頁的背景顏色設為黑色其餘為紅色,這樣比較好辨認。...

2021-10-12 ‧ 由 liu20010110 分享